Technical Specifications

Side-by-side comparison of E2-6110 and Atom x5-Z8500

AMD

E2-6110

The E2-6110 is manufactured by AMD. It was released in 2014-01-01. It is based on the Beema (2014) architecture. It features 4 cores and 4 threads. Max frequency: 1.5 GHz. L2 cache: 2048 kB. Built on 28 nm process technology. Socket: FT3. Thermal design power (TDP): 15 Watt. Memory support: DDR3-1600. Passmark benchmark score: 1,234 points. Launch price was $50.

Intel

Atom x5-Z8500

The Atom x5-Z8500 is manufactured by Intel. It was released in 2 March 2015 (10 years ago). It is based on the Cherry Trail (2015−2016) architecture. It features 4 cores and 4 threads. Base frequency is 1.44 GHz, with boost up to 2.24 GHz. L3 cache: 0 kB. L2 cache: 2 MB. Built on 14 nm process technology. Socket: UTFCBGA1380. Memory support: DDR3. Passmark benchmark score: 1,242 points. Launch price was $69.

Processing Power

Both the E2-6110 and Atom x5-Z8500 share an identical 4-core/4-thread configuration. Boost clocks reach 1.5 GHz on the E2-6110 versus 2.24 GHz on the Atom x5-Z8500 — a 39.6% clock advantage for the Atom x5-Z8500. The E2-6110 uses the Beema (2014) architecture (28 nm), while the Atom x5-Z8500 uses Cherry Trail (2015−2016) (14 nm). In PassMark, the E2-6110 scores 1,234 against the Atom x5-Z8500's 1,242 — a 0.6% lead for the Atom x5-Z8500.
